Consider Video Quality
Video quality is without doubt one of the most important options when choosing a hidden spy camera. A camera that captures blurry footage is probably not helpful when you should determine faces, movements, or specific details. Most buyers should look for not less than 1080p resolution for clear and reliable video recording.
Higher resolution could be useful, particularly in larger rooms or offices where the topic could also be farther away. However, higher video quality often means larger file sizes, so you may additionally need more storage space. A great balance between image clarity and storage capacity is important.

Look at Power Options
Power provide is another vital factor. Some hidden spy cameras run on rechargeable batteries, while others plug directly right into a wall outlet. Battery-powered cameras supply versatile placement, however they might require common charging. Plug-in cameras are higher for long-term continuous use because they can record for extended periods without interruption.
Should you only want brief-term monitoring, a battery-powered option could also be convenient. For ongoing security, a plug-in model is usually a greater investment.
Check Storage Capacity
Hidden spy cameras could store footage on microSD cards, cloud storage, or both. Local storage is commonly simple and cost-efficient, especially for customers who need to avoid monthly subscription fees. However, storage capacity can fill up quickly, especially with high-resolution video.
Some models supply loop recording, which automatically overwrites older footage when storage is full. This will be helpful for continuous recording. If you need to save vital clips for later review, make sure the camera helps easy file transfer and backup.
Wi-Fi and Remote Access Features
Many modern hidden spy cameras embody Wi-Fi support, permitting you to view live footage out of your smartphone. This could be especially helpful for checking your home while touring or receiving alerts when motion is detected.
Motion detection is another helpful feature because it saves storage and battery life by recording only when activity occurs. Some advanced models additionally send immediate notifications to your phone when movement is detected. These smart options can make a hidden camera far more practical and efficient.
Think About Placement and Viewing Angle
The placement of your camera affects how useful it will be. A hidden spy camera ought to have a transparent line of sight to the realm you need to monitor. Vast-angle lenses are sometimes higher because they seize more of the room, reducing blind spots.
Small rooms could only need a typical lens, while larger spaces benefit from a wider subject of view. Always consider lighting conditions as well. If the room is dim at night time, night vision could be a must-have feature.
